I am trying to backup my pc HD using Fifth Generation Systems backup
program Fastback Plus to a network drive using pc-nfs version 3.0.1
(Version 3.5 hasn't been delivered yet !!!).  The network drive is
mounted on a SGI Personal Iris 4D/35 running Irix release 3.3.2 and
nfs version 3.3.

We have several of these SGI workstations, and here is the strange part.
FB+ backs up my pc hd partition properly on one of my SGI machines, but
writes numerous files (volumes) of 10240 bytes on the others.  Let me make
that clear - works properly with a backup files size of 40 odd Mbytes on SGI
machine A, but creates numerous small files of 10240 bytes on SGI machine B.
Machine A and machine B are running the same version of Irix, nfs etc.  The
pc is the same in each case (therefore using the same version of msdos, pc-nfs
fastback plus etc.)  The configuration of each SGI machine is the same, I think.
I can't find or see any differences, anyway.

Has anybody got any ideas or leads as to where to look to be able to cure this
strange problem.  The SGI people here in Melbourne havn't been able to help me.

I back up our PCs the same way, I've found that if the partition on the
server is larger than 300 Mbytes fastback behaves as you described.

The exact size isn't clear, a 600Mbyte partition didn't work and a 300
did so my backup partition is 300 Mbytes. I just got a new 900MB drivbe
in so perhaps I'll try to pin this down.

I suspect the large size of the partition confuses fastback into thinking
there isn't much space hence it writes these hundereds of 10k backup
files.
